Lubbock, Texas vs. Greenwood Village, Colorado

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Greenwood Village, Colorado is 153.5% more expensive than Lubbock, Texas.

You would need a salary of $190,149 in Greenwood Village, Colorado to maintain the standard of living you have in Lubbock, Texas.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Greenwood Village, Colorado is more expensive than Lubbock, Texas
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
532% more expensive in Greenwood Village
than in Lubbock, Texas
